how to make Millionaire Candy

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up pecans, toasted
  • 1 cup milk chocolate chips
  • 1/2 cup sweetened condensed milk
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ter
  • 1/4 teaspoon sea salt
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up graham cracker crumbs

Directions:

  1. In a sa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Stir in the sweetened condensed milk and vanilla extract until combined.
  2. Remove from heat and mix in the graham cracker crumbs and the toasted pecans.
  3. Press the mixture into a lined baking dish, creating an even layer.
  4. Melt the milk chocolate chips in a microwave-safe bowl in 30-second intervals, stirring in between until smooth.
  5. Pour the melted chocolate over the graham cracker mixture and spread evenly.
  6. Sprinkle with sea salt and refrigerate for at least 2 hours until firm.
  7. Once set, cut into squares and serve.

how to serve Millionaire Candy

You can serve Millionaire Candy at room temperature for the best flavor and texture. It’s great as an after-school snack, a party treat, or a dessert at family gatherings. Feel free to place the squares on a decorative plate to impress your guests even more!

how to store Millionaire Candy

To store Millionaire Candy, keep it in an airtight container in the refrigerator. It will stay fresh for up to a week. You can also freeze the squares; just make sure to layer them with parchment paper to prevent sticking.

tips to make Millionaire Candy

  • For extra flavor, try adding a pinch of cinnamon to the graham cracker mixture.
  • Use dark chocolate instead of milk chocolate for a richer taste.
  • If you want more crunch, add some crushed pretzels or toffee bits to the base.

variation

Feel free to experiment with different nut types or even add dried fruits for a chewy element. Almonds or walnuts can be a nice twist to the classic pecans.

FAQs

Q: Can I use other types of chocolate?
A: Yes, you can use dark chocolate, white chocolate, or even a combination of different chocolates depending on your taste preference.

Q: How can I make this recipe nut-free?
A: You can skip the nuts altogether or substitute them with seeds like sunflower or pumpkin seeds.

Q: Can I make this ahead of time?
A: Absolutely! Millionaire Candy can be made a few days in advance and stored in the refrigerator or freezer until you’re ready to serve it.
